Chemical Technician Jobs in Oregon
A Chemical Technician, in the chemistry industry, is an essential professional responsible for performing experiments, running laboratory tests, maintaining lab equipment, and compiling results for data analysis. They use techniques such as analytical, physical, inorganic, and organic chemistry to conduct these tests. These professionals also assist chemists and chemical engineers in research, development, and production. They have a host of duties including preparing chemical solutions, testing product durability, and documenting their findings for future reference. In the production process, they also monitor product quality to ensure compliance with standards and regulations.
To be a successful Chemical Technician, one must have a strong background in chemistry and other sciences, good analytical skills, and attention to detail. Important certifications include a degree in Chemical Technology or a related field and an optional certification from the American Chemical Society (ACS). The ACS certification provides a standard of excellence recognized by many employers. Potential job roles a person may have before becoming a Chemical Technician include Laboratory Assistant, Quality Control Analyst, or Research Assistant. These roles provide valuable experience in conducting experiments, handling lab equipment, and dealing with chemical substances.
